The West Highland White Terrier, often referred to as the Westie, is a … Web3 de set. de 2024 · Lower respiratory tract disease and cancer were the most common cause of death, with each accounting for 10.2% of deaths in the breed. Spinal cord disorders were the next biggest killer at 7.8%. The study was based on the records of over 900,000 Westies who were under the care of first opinion practice veterinary clinics in the UK in …

Web8 de mai. de 2024 · Grain free kibble & then I removed rice from their dinner – they now have 1/4 pumpkin, 3-4 sweet potatoe, 500mg mixed vegetables all boiled in a big pot then puréed it in the blender (so the don’t miss the … WebWesties have a wonderful water- and dirt-proof coat. If your pup rolls around in the mud, don't bathe him. Just let him alone for half an hour for the mud to dry, then brush it out. Their coat has oils in it that keeps it healthy, and bathing too often will strip the coat of those oils and cause skin problems.

Web22 de jun. de 2024 · Westies are adorable and incredibly smart little dogs. Their independent streak can get them into trouble. They sometimes use their intelligence to look for ways to thwart training so they can do what they want. However, Westies are highly trainable, and training pays off in big ways.
